2013, The Second Highest Score by Sri Lankan in ODI 174*

On This day during on July 2, 2013, Sri Lankan opening batsman Upul Tharanga scored second highest score by Sri Lankan in ODI. Tharanga hit 174 not out against India at Sabina Park, Kingston, Jamaica. It was his highest score in ODI.

Second Highest Score by Sri Lankan in ODI 174 not out

Upul Tharanga hit his highest ODI runs 174 off 159 balls (19×4, 3×6) and became the Player of the Match. Meanwhile, in the same match Mahela Jayawardene hit 107. During the match, Tharanga and Jayawardene set ODI record of 7th highest opening partnership of 213 runs for Sri Lanka.

Sri Lanka scored 348 for 1 wicket. India scored only 187 and Sri Lanka won by 161 runs. It was Virat Kohli first match as a captain.

Tharanga in ODI

During, on 16 October 2017, Tharanga became the first batsman for Sri Lanka, and the first captain overall, to carry his bat in an ODI.

Further, Tharanga became the fastest Sri Lankan batsman to reach 2000 runs (63 in), 3000 runs (93 in) and the 4000 (119 in) runs.

During on November 14, 2016, Tharanga led Sri Lankan team for the first time in an ODI against Zimbabwe and became the 19th captain for Sri Lanka in ODIs.

Tharanga is the second batsman in the world who was involved with 7 times 200+ partnerships in ODI cricket.

Tharanga scored 15 centuries and he is the 5th Sri Lankan batsman to scored Most career centuries
